Edward B. Beharry Group of Companies became the latest corporate sponsor to come to the assistance of the national rugby teams when they presented $2million to the Guyana Rugby Football Union on Monday, at the entity’s Head Office in Charlotte Street.
Executives of Edward Beharry Group of Companies (left) Anjuli Beharry Strand and (second right) Anand Beharry seen at the presentation ceremony along with GRFU President Christopher ‘Kit’ Nascimento and (right) Secretary Curtis Jacobs on Monday.
Attended by Marketing Executive Anjuli Beharry Strand, Vice Chairman Anand Beharry, President of the GRFU Christopher ‘Kit’ Nascimento, and the Union’s Secretary Curtis Jacobs, the sponsorship is intended to ensure that the teams are well prepared and equipped going forward to the Commonwealth Games in India later this year.
Nascimento speaking on behalf of the Union said that the Company has been involved in the sport for sometime now and is currently one of its major sponsors, adding that it was through their assistance that the team was able to go to Mexico.
“Without them we would not have been able to win the championships and probably might not have been given the opportunity to host these championships,” Nascimento pointed out.
According to the GRFU Head, Beharry have now become the official sponsor of the Guyana National teams.
Nascimento thanked the Company for their continued support to the sport and promised that the teams will do their best to remain champions, especially with the sponsorship coming under the ‘Champion Products’ brand.
Vice-Chairman Anand Beharry in his remarks reminded those present of their close association with the sport which has been ongoing for sometime now and how pleased their were to be linked with true champions.
He said they were extremely proud of the teams’ successes and the Company is looking forward for similar achievements over the next week when Guyana host the CAC and NACRA Tournaments.
Guyana plays its opening game against Costa Rica.
Meanwhile, Guyana is grouped with New Zealand, Canada and Scotland in the Commonwealth Games.
